Ingredients of Crockpot BBQ 🍗 Chicken 🐔 Sandwiches 🥪
- You need 1 of large pack chicken thighs (boneless / skinless).
- You need 1 of onion, sliced.
- You need 6 cloves of garlic, minced.
- Prepare 1/8 teaspoon of black pepper.
- You need 1 of chicken bouillon cube.
- Prepare 1 cup of hot water.
- You need 1 bottle (20.4 ounce) of bbq sauce (your favorite!).
- You need of Kaiser rolls or your favorite rolls.

Crockpot BBQ 🍗 Chicken 🐔 Sandwiches 🥪 instructions
- Rinse and pat dry your chicken thighs........
- Place thighs in your crockpot.......
- Place sliced onion and minced garlic all over chicken thighs........
- Sprinkle your black pepper over chicken thighs.......
- In a small bowl dissolve your chicken bouillon cube in the hot water.......
- Pour chicken broth over chicken thighs........
- Now pour your favorite bbq sauce all over chicken thighs.......
- Cover and cook on low heat for 6 hours, stirring occasionally, shredding chicken with 2 forks as it cooks......
- Serve on top of your favorite rolls and enjoy 😉!!!!.
